XOR

Mybatis根据对象进行数据库记录修改

一、根据主键更新(传对象) /* * 根据主键更新 * */ int updateById(SysUser sysUser); 2、xml如下: <update id="updateById"> update sys_user set user_name = #{userName}, user_pa ......
对象 Mybatis 数据库 数据

【THM】Windows Fundamentals 2(Windows基础知识2)-学习

本文相关的TryHackMe实验房间链接:https://tryhackme.com/room/windowsfundamentals2x0x 本文介绍:本文所涉及的内容是Windows 基础模块的第 2 部分,了解有关系统配置、UAC 设置、资源监控、Windows 注册表等更多信息。 简介 在W ......

极至框架Jz学习笔记

设计的数据库表名: Select * from jzmetadata_dataentity 数据库表列名: Select * from jzmetadata_dataentitycol ......
极至 框架 笔记

门户发送请求出现404 Not Found

一、问题背景 在门户新部署了个微服务,利用nacos管理微服务media,门户测试出现404异常,后端工作日志也没有出现错误 二、报错截图如下 三、我的项目配置如下 在项目配置bootstrap.yml #微服务配置 spring: application: name: media-api # 服务 ......
Found 门户 404 Not

Linux 磁盘管理

Linux 磁盘管理 Linux 磁盘管理好坏直接关系到整个系统的性能问题。 现在资源都是上云的,往往需要挂载数据盘,尤其有些系统进行多组部署的时候。 Linux 磁盘管理常用三个命令为 df、du 和 fdisk。 df(英文全称:disk free):列出文件系统的整体磁盘使用量 du(英文全称 ......
磁盘 Linux

AcWing 3. 完全背包问题

有 N 种物品和一个容量是 V的背包,每种物品都有无限件可用。 第 i种物品的体积是 vi,价值是 wi。 求解将哪些物品装入背包,可使这些物品的总体积不超过背包容量,且总价值最大。输出最大价值。 输入格式 第一行两个整数,N,V,用空格隔开,分别表示物品种数和背包容积。 接下来有 N行,每行两个整 ......
背包 AcWing 问题

AcWing 4. 多重背包问题

有 N 种物品和一个容量是 V的背包。 第 i种物品最多有 si 件,每件体积是 vi,价值是 wi。 求解将哪些物品装入背包,可使物品体积总和不超过背包容量,且价值总和最大。输出最大价值。 输入格式 第一行两个整数,N,V,用空格隔开,分别表示物品种数和背包容积。 接下来有 N行,每行三个整数 v ......
背包 AcWing 问题

PS——动画

帧动画 一帧一画面 在窗口下点击打开时间轴 勾选创建帧动画 如模拟小球跌落 先做出所有图层 然后点击创建帧动画 如第一帧只需要展示最上面的小球,就可以只显示第一个小球,其他小球隐藏,然后再点新建帧动画,隐藏第一个小球,显示第二小球,以此类推 创建好之后可以返回第一帧,点击播放,查看效果 每一帧的时间 ......
动画

Bandizip7.30安装教程

1. 开始安装 2. 选择安装路径 3. 安装完成 4. 开始破解 5. 破解成功 ......
Bandizip7 Bandizip 教程 30

勇敢、信念

(炫耀只是为了获得别人的恭维,渴望他人的认同,以填满内心的空虚与不足。永远要警惕我们内心深处的幽暗与人性的弱点) ###1、如何变的勇敢? 首先明确一点,勇敢和勇气是不同的。 勇气是一时的,也就是说勇气是带有一定时间段的,是不可持续的。比如,你冲动的时候,突然做的一件事。比如跳楼,平时你是完全不敢跳 ......
信念

Go语言入门2(流程控制,string)

流程控制 选择结构(分支语句) ​ 因为switch只能匹配固定值,推荐使用if-else做条件筛选 if-else判断 package main import "fmt" func main() { var tmpA int fmt.Scanln(&tmpA) if tmpA >= 90 { fm ......
流程 语言 string

SpringBoot定时任务

##使用注解@Scheduled 1.在启动类上添加注解@EnableScheduling开启定时任务 2.创建定时任务 @Component public class StatisticsComp { /** * 日统计(每日0点1分触发) */ @Scheduled(cron = "0 1 0 ......
SpringBoot 任务

Layui open()弹窗中的表单实现Layui自带的验证功能

在 layer.open 中的 success 回调方法里增加如下代码: layero.addClass('layui-form'); layero.find(".layui-layer-btn0").attr({"lay-filter":"addSubmit", "lay-submit":""}) ......
Layui 表单 功能 open

CNTT

在oi wiki上看到了CNTT后,忍不住想试试。 CNTT的原理:$\mathbb{Z}p^*$ -> $\mathbb{Z}{p^2-1}^{\mathbb{C}*}$ (也不知道是不是这个符号,就这么看吧 我们令 $j^2=x$,其中 $x$ 是 %p 下的一个二次非剩余。由于我们只要做 $2 ......
CNTT

记录一: Spring Cloud Alibaba 2021.X 搭建

一 》》》》》》》》》》》》》》》》》》》》》》》》》》》》》》》》》》》》》》》》》》》》》》 下载nacos https://github.com/alibaba/nacos nacos-server-2.0.3.zip Windows 版 解压后,数据库新建nacos库,将 X:\nacos\ ......
Alibaba Spring Cloud 2021

文字下划线hover穿梭特效 - CSS

Code: <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<meta http-equiv="X-UA-Compatible" content="IE=edge"> <meta name="viewport" conte ......
下划线 特效 文字 hover CSS

23. 合并 K 个升序链表

23. 合并 K 个升序链表 给你一个链表数组,每个链表都已经按升序排列。 请你将所有链表合并到一个升序链表中,返回合并后的链表。 示例 1: 输入:lists = [[1,4,5],[1,3,4],[2,6]] 输出:[1,1,2,3,4,4,5,6] 解释:链表数组如下: [ 1->4->5, ......
升序 23

AcWing 2. 01背包问题

有 N 件物品和一个容量是 V的背包。每件物品只能使用一次。 第 i件物品的体积是 vi,价值是 wi。 求解将哪些物品装入背包,可使这些物品的总体积不超过背包容量,且总价值最大。输出最大价值。 输入格式 第一行两个整数,N,V,用空格隔开,分别表示物品数量和背包容积。 接下来有 N行,每行两个整数 ......
背包 AcWing 问题

MyBatis详细使用步骤

MyBatis详细使用步骤 1、创建数据库和表,在表里添加 建库建表省略 2、创建模块,导入依赖 官网下载mybatis。jar 导入依赖 <dependency> <groupId>org.mybatis</groupId> <artifactId>mybatis</artifactId> <ve ......
步骤 MyBatis

第五周Java作业

上机练习 分别使用for循环,while循环,do循环求1到100之间所有能被3整除的整数的和。(知识点:循环语句) package sssa; public class sfdsa { public static void main(String[] args) { // TODO Auto-ge ......
Java

跨屏零代码saas建站平台2023.4.2发布更新

跨屏零代码saas建站平台2023.4.2发布更新,主要更新了官网的UI,使其更加的简约,我们花了3年时间开发了这款零代码saas建站平台,然后正式运营以后,一直在致力于做简化工作,也就是化繁为简,不仅局限于官网的模板ui简化,以及用户的后台简化,注册登录、发布操作流程的简化,以及模板的简化。跨屏平 ......
建站 代码 平台 saas 2023

jQuery select获取选中值

1、Jquery获取select选中值的两个方法: 2、新建一个包含select表单的HTML文档 3、.val()获取<option>的value值 4、保存文件,查看.val()获取的value值 5、.text()方法,获取<select>的文本值 6、保存文件,查看.text()获取的文本值 ......
jQuery select

slow_log/generic_log/audit/存储引擎

一. 慢查询日志进阶 1. 相关参数 slow_query_log 是否开启慢查询 slow_query_log_file 慢查询日志文件名,在my.cnf我们已经定义为solw_log,默认是机器名-slow.log long_query_time 制定慢查询阈值,单位是秒,且当版本>=5.5.X ......
generic_log log slow_log generic 引擎

MSVC 踩坑记录:`set(CMAKE_CXX_STANDARD)` 需要设置 `/Zc:__cplusplus`

[MSVC 踩坑记录] set(CMAKE_CXX_STANDARD) 需要设置 /Zc:__cplusplus 最近在使用 MSVC 编译项目 CFSApp 的时候,eigen 总是报错说我 C++ 语言标准太低,在 cmakelists 中写了 set(CMAKE_CXX_STANDARD 17 ......

石子合并问题

相邻石子合并问题 代码 #include<bits/stdc++.h> using namespace std; #define rep(i,a,n) for(int i = a; i <= n; i++) const int N = 330; int sum[N]; int a[N]; int f ......
石子 问题

重复地踩坑: 关于 qt6cored.dll not found

这个问题之前解决过,可是没有记录下来,结果又反复发生了,耽误了一下午。 解决方法: 1. 增加环境变量设置:path ,将该文件所在的目录加入进去。 2. 在运行目录下,在qt运行console里,运行windeployqt , 会自动将需要的文件放入exe目录里。 ......
qt6cored 6cored cored found dll

刷题笔记 - 腾讯50题(上)

From: 🐧 腾讯精选练习 50 题 - 力扣(LeetCode),按通过率降序排列 上篇 237. Delete Node in a Linked List 参数中的node就是要删除的节点。我们可以把下个节点的值存到当前节点,然后让当前节点的next直接指向下下个节点即可 class Sol ......
笔记

2023年4月1日23:40:11

###1、 认证:验证当前访问系统的是不是本系统的用户,并且要确认具体是哪个用户 ​ 授权:经过认证后判断当前用户是否有权限进行某个操作 ​ 而认证和授权也是SpringSecurity作为安全框架的核心功能。 ###2、设置父工程 添加依赖 在父工程中的pom.xml <parent> <grou ......
2023 11 23 40

【Proteus 8 Professional】 新建工程

新建工程 (一)文件 -> 新建工程 (二)修改工程名称 & 工程保存路径 -> NEXT (三)从选中的模版中创建原理图 (DEFAULT) -> NEXT (四)不创建PCB布版设计 -> NEXT (五)没有固件项目 -> NEXT (六)Finish ......
Professional Proteus 工程

算法中的初始化0x3f

写算法的时候,我们常常需要用到设置一个常量用来代表“无穷大”,比如对于int类型的数,有的人会采用INT_MAX,即0x7fffffff作为无穷大。 但是以INT_MAX为无穷大常常面临一个问题,即加一个其他的数会溢出。而这种情况在动态规划,或者其他一些递推的算法中常常出现,很有可能导致算法出问题。 ......
算法 0x3f 0x x3 3f